TAIPEI (Taiwan News) – A post-pandemic record number of 161,000 passengers passed through Taiwan Taoyuan International Airport Thursday, according to the company managing the airport.
The increase in traffic came just days before the start of the Feb. 14-22 Lunar New Year holiday, the busiest period of the year for travel in and out of Taiwan. Taoyuan International Airport Corporation said it had taken all necessary measures to prepare for the holidays, per CNA.
The 161,000 passengers recorded Thursday amounted to an increase of 10% over the 159,000 reported on Wednesday. The amount of luggage increased by a similar figure, the company said.
Friday is likely to see 159,000 travelers, the same as the highest single-day figure reported for 2025. The company advised passengers to allow sufficient time for check-in, passport controls, security checks, and luggage pickup for arriving travelers.
Airlines and ground operations are raising staffing levels, while the airport has also set up an electronic notice board telling outbound travelers how much time it would take to pass through security.
